Meeting notes (excerpt) — Tarnwell Academy receiving site

Agreed: the sealed exam papers arrive Wednesday via Oakline Couriers. Packages remain wrapped until the invigilation lead logs them in the strongroom register. No partial deliveries accepted; reject any broken seal on sight. The confidential hand-over instruction for accepting the courier is recorded on the line below.

dispatch memo: the sorius tamius courier leaves the praeth ledger at gate 4873 under passcode 928014

# Service Accounts: String Extraction

The `extract-i18n` script pulls translatable strings from all Bramblewick repos and pushes them to the Glossa service. It runs under the `i18n-extractor` service account. Do not run it under your personal account; Glossa rate-limits individual users aggressively. The account has write access to the staging catalog only. Set the token in your shell before invoking the script. The current staging token is below.

API key for kahap-kafog: zpat15_6qzxZ7YR8aDwjmp

**Onboarding — Badge System Migration (Northgate Campus)**

The Northgate campus is moving from the old swipe-card system to Gatewell tap readers. Migration runs through the end of the month. Your permanent Gatewell badge will be issued by facilities once your photo is on file — expect it within your first week. Until then, old swipe cards no longer work on most doors, and tailgating is not permitted. Use the main entrance only. For interim access during the migration, enter the temporary starter code at the reader.

door code, tajof-kageg: bdg-QVDCE-3

## CI note: ORM refactor and plugin builds

Plugin authors targeting the Fennick data layer: the legacy ORM shims were removed in the current refactor, so CI will now fail any plugin that imports the old mapper classes directly. Migrate to the repository interfaces published in the compatibility package and rerun the integration stage. Failures referencing missing symbol errors almost always mean a stale shim import. When reporting unresolved breakage, attach your build metadata; the reference toolchain build is identified by the token below.

session token of bajeg-bajop = htk4_6c57